Inspired by heavy and hearty lodge-style furnishings from days gone by, this 9-piece dining set brings the past brilliantly into the present. Enticing with a distressed aged pine color finish with light wire-brushed texture, the richly-styled extension table with drop-in leaf and double pedestal base and dining chairs with textural beige upholstery are reserved for those who appreciate furniture with great presence.
- Includes extension table, 2 upholstered back dining side chairs and 6 bent slat dining side chairs
- Distressed finish
- Table with separate extension leaf extends by pulling both ends and dropping in leaf
- Table seats up to 8
- Made of wood
- Cushioned seat with polyester upholstery
- Assembly required
